BlackBerry Smartphones voicemail icon won't go away

My voicemail icon is stuck on my screen. I have no new voicemails.

How can I fix?

Thanks in advance.

If you have an icon of wandering answering MACHINE waiting on your home screen:
Dial your voicemail and clear the message.
* You can call your BB from another and leave a message. You BB, call your voicemail and clear and delete your messages.
* If the above fails, pull your battery to reset and restart your BlackBerry.

    Hello

    Sorry, but I don't think that applies quite as described. The icon has the OP mentions is the status bar icon and has nothing to do with an installed application, or no matter what icon homescreen hidable. On the contrary, this icon is indeed pushed by the carrier of voice for BB services. For a reason, even with no voice mail service, the carrier is pushing the State for BB... icon and the corrective action is to ring up the carrier of voice services to correct what is happening in the background with them. For example, it is perhaps true that the OP has no voice mail service, but the carrier could easily have badly configured it and actually enabled voicemail services...

  • BlackBerry Smartphones icon won't go away

    A small white icon that looks like a cassette is display on my home screen. It has no figures with it. I think this is a voicemail icon, but my mailbox is empty: I checked it several times.

    Can someone identify the icon and then tell me how to get rid of it. I already have my battery several times different (but not for 30 minutes as a post suggested a missed call icon that won't go away).

    Here you are at choice,... follow these steps in order until it is resolved.

    1. Call your voicemail and clear the message.
    2. You can call your BB from another and leave a message. You BB, call your voicemail and clear and delete your messages.
    3. Hard Reset BlackBerry by holding ALT CAP (right Shift key) and DEL (or removing and reinserting the battery)
    4. Change your theme and see if it persists and return to your desired theme. (Options > theme > select.)
    5. Clean and reload your OS.
